Blockchain KYC: Revolutionizing Identity Verification in the Digital Age

The Dawn of a New Era in KYC

The advent of blockchain technology has ushered in a transformative era for customer identification and verification processes. Blockchain KYC (Know Your Customer) offers unparalleled benefits for businesses and individuals alike, promising to streamline operations, enhance security, and foster greater trust and transparency.

The Growing Need for Robust KYC

In today's interconnected and rapidly evolving digital landscape, businesses are facing increasing regulatory pressures and legal obligations to implement stringent KYC measures to combat fraud, money laundering, and terrorist financing. Traditional KYC processes are often cumbersome and time-consuming, relying heavily on manual data verification and paperwork.

How Blockchain KYC Transforms KYC

Blockchain KYC leverages the inherent properties of blockchain technology, such as immutability, decentralization, and transparency, to revolutionize the way businesses conduct KYC. By distributing and securing customer data across a network of computers, blockchain KYC ensures the integrity and authenticity of the information while streamlining the verification process.

Benefits of Blockchain KYC for Businesses

  • Reduced Costs: By automating and streamlining the KYC process, blockchain KYC can significantly reduce operating costs associated with traditional methods.
  • Improved Efficiency: Automated verification processes and real-time data sharing reduce the time required for KYC, allowing businesses to onboard new customers faster.
  • Enhanced Security: The immutable and tamper-proof nature of blockchain ensures the confidentiality and security of sensitive customer data, minimizing the risk of fraud and data breaches.
  • Increased Compliance: Blockchain KYC aligns seamlessly with regulatory requirements, helping businesses comply with AML/KYC regulations more effectively.
  • Improved Customer Experience: Streamlined and efficient KYC processes create a positive experience for customers, fostering loyalty and trust.

Potential Drawbacks of Blockchain KYC

  • Cost of Implementation: Implementing blockchain KYC can involve significant upfront costs, although these can be offset by long-term savings.
  • Scalability Concerns: As the number of users increases, scalability issues may arise if the blockchain network is not designed and managed effectively.
  • Regulatory Uncertainty: The regulatory landscape for blockchain KYC is still evolving, which can create uncertainties for businesses.

Table 1: Regulatory Landscape for Blockchain KYC

Region Regulations Authorities
United States Anti-Money Laundering Act (AML)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N)
European Union Fifth Anti-Money Laundering Directive (5AMLD) European Banking Authority (EBA)
United Kingdom The Money Laundering, Terrorist Financing and Transfer of Funds (Information on the Payer) Regulations 2017 Financial Conduct Authority (FCA)
